In this scenario, the slow or shuffling gait is caused by a gradual progressive loss of control over movements due to inadequate (decreased) levels of the neurotransmitter in the brain.

Select one:
a. Dopamine
b. Norepinephrine
c. Electrolytes
d. Thyroid stimulating hormone

Final answer:

In Parkinson's disease, inadequate levels of dopamine lead to movement difficulties and cognitive symptoms in patients.


Explanation:

Dopamine is the neurotransmitter whose inadequate levels in the brain cause the slow or shuffling gait in Parkinson's disease. Loss of dopamine neurons in the substantia nigra leads to symptoms like tremors, slowed movement, and balance problems.

In addition to motor symptoms, patients with Parkinson's disease can experience cognitive symptoms and psychological issues as the disease progresses. The reduction in dopaminergic transmission contributes to the characteristic movement difficulties seen in this condition.
